Curlew River – A Parable for Church Performance (Op. 71) is an English music drama, with music by Benjamin Britten to a libretto by William Plomer. WebOct 23, 2024 · Curlew River is essentially a short tale, a vignette, and, though a potent drama, one more in miniature. Inspired by a Japanese Noh drama Sumidagawa by the fifteenth century playwright Juro Motomasa, the libretto by William Plomer is spare but vividly emotional. WebCurlew River marked a departure in style for the remainder of the composer's creative life, paving the way for such works as Owen Wingrave, Death in Venice and the Third String Quartet.
